## Changelog — Lanternquill 3.2.0

Renamed setting: the nightly search reindex credential moved from the old generic name to a job-scoped variable. Support should note that installs upgrading from 3.1.x will fail the 02:00 reindex until the env file is updated; the scheduler logs an explicit warning. Remove the deprecated entry entirely — both being present causes the reindexer to exit early. The new variable holding the reindex API key appears on the next line.

sealed setting: ARCHIVE_KEY3=c59

Q: Why do Coinwright payments integration tests fail intermittently on Wednesdays?

A: The shared sandbox ledger resets mid-week, and any test running during the reset window sees stale balances. We now pin test runs outside that window, but older branches may still collide. If a rerun requires unlocking the sandbox admin account, use the recovery passphrase below.

vault phrase of yaguf-hahaf = druath-holix

Quick heads-up on Pinwheel UI versioning: we cut a minor release every sprint, and anything touching component props needs a changeset file in the PR. No changeset, no merge — the bot will nag you. Majors are rare and go through the design council first. The full policy, with examples of what counts as breaking, lives on the internal page below.

wiki page, bahip-yahip: https://grafana.qirvanlabs.corp/browse/display/projects/cc3a1b9dbfc9